I'm pretty sure Petrie isn't going to sign anyone and wait until the deadline to see if he can pick up a star from a desperate team for free. Joe Maloof kind of alluded to that type of thing in his interview with Sam Amick on the fanhouse site. I think it's the smartest thing to do to be honest. I still really would like to see Prince as a major target moving forward, he's just an absolutely ideal fit. I think the goal should be to make one of the longest teams in history.

PG: Evans
SG: Garcia
SF: Prince
PF: Hassan
C: Cousins

That team could literally rotate every position on D and still be pretty effective. Offensively you have a team that can play around Cousins and Evans perfectly. Cousins is a bit iffy guarding the pick and roll but Whiteside would be there to mop it up. Garcia and Prince would be there to help weakside as well. Top shotblocking team in the league, easily.
